Web28 apr. 2014 · Minnesota: NPs must have 3600 hours of experience. Nevada: NPs must have 2 years or 2000 hours of clinical practice. New York State: Effective Jan 2015, NPs will have to have 3600 hours of collaborative experience. Rules are still being written. Vermont: NPs are required to have 2400 hours and 2 years of a practice agreement. WebThe Definitions: Full, Reduced, Restricted. Full Practice: State law provides for nurse practitioners (NPs) to evaluate, diagnose, treat, and prescribe under the exclusive licensure authority of the state board of nursing.This is the model recommended by the Institute of Medicine. In twenty-two states and the District of Columbia, NPs have “full practice authority.” This means that they are not required to be in a collaborative agreement with a physician to provide care commensurate with their training. Web9 jun. 2024 · Since New York adopted the legislation, Kansas and Delaware also adopted Full Practice Authority for nurse practitioners (NPs). Kansas On April 15, 2024, Kansas removed practice restrictions on nurse practitioners to allow them to practice independent of any regulatory mandated contractual relationship with a physician.
